Dhaka is one of the most successful BPL franchises, having won three BPL titles in the BPL, it has appeared in 5 finals and qualified for the playoff stages 7 times, the most amongst the BPL teams. The team competes in the Bangladesh Premier League (BPL) and was one of the six franchises incorporated when the league was established in 2012. The team was originally established in 2012 for the inaugural BPL season as the Dhaka Gladiators, and won both the 2012 and 2013 editions of the tournament. The Gladiators were one of the teams dissolved in 2013 after the second edition. The franchise was sold to BEXIMCO Group and rebranded as Dhaka Dynamites. Dhaka Franchise was formed in 2009 as one of the participating teams in the National Cricket League Twenty20. The ownership of the team was acquired by Ahmed Shayan Fazlur Rahman's Beximco Group. The league was later replaced with Bangladesh Premier League, with the ownership of the franchise being awarded to Europa Group under the name of Dhaka Gladiators for US$5.05 million. After multiple corruption charges against the owners, the team was re-acquired by Beximco Group in 2015. Later in 2019, Jamuna Bank acquired the team. Afterwards, the team was acquired by Minister Group, Rupa Fabrics Ltd. and Newtex Group respectively each in three years, after 2022. As of now, the current ownership of the team is acquired by Champions Sports Ltd. and partnered with Remark-Herlan Group, of which Shakib Khan, a famous actor, is a director.

BPL 01

In the first two seasons, Mashrafe Bin Mortaza captained the team and Ian Pont was the head coach. Dhaka Gladiators started off their campaign disappointingly by losing against an experienced Khulna Royal Bengals which was led by all rounder Shakib Al Hasan. However this was succeeded by three consecutive wins even without players like Shahid Afridi and Saeed Ajmal. During their third victory against Barisal Burners, they made the highest total of the tournament by scoring 208 runs for five wickets. They defended this score, even though Chris Gayle scored a century for the Barisal Burners. Later in the tournament, they failed to chase mediocre targets due to batting collapses. In the final, Dhaka Gladiators beat the Barisal Burners to be crowned champions of BPL 2012.


BPL 02

For the 2012/13 season, Dhaka Gladiators bought all-rounder Shakib Al Hasan who was the most expensive player and the captain in the tournament. They bought fast bowler Mashrafe Mortaza, the emerging wicket keeper Anamul Haque and more. They also bought South African pace bowler Alfonso Thomas, and
West Indian A West Indian is a native or inhabitant of the West Indies (the Antilles and the Lucayan Archipelago). According to the ''Oxford English Dictionary'' (''OED''), the term ''West Indian'' in 1597 described the indigenous inhabitants of the West In ...
s Kieron Pollard and Chris Gayle who were only available for one game. They bought English players Luke Wright, Owais Shah, Darren Stevens, bowler Chris Liddle and batsman Josh Cobb. This team of players were crowned 2013 champions, just as they had been in 2012. They played 14 games, won 11 and lost only 3. This time their strongest opponent was Sylhet Royals.

In November 2022, the team changed its name to Dhaka Dominators after Rupa Fabrics Ltd took over the ownership of the franchise.


BPL 10

In October 2023, the team changed its name to Durdanto Dhaka after Newtex Group took over the ownership. The team debuted in 2024 Bangladesh Premier League with a new look. The team's iconic Player was Taskin Ahmed. Direct Signing players include Mosaddek Hossain, Shoriful Islam as well as Naim Sheikh. Overseas Players include Saim Ayub, Alex Ross, Usman Qadir, Gulbadin Naib, Sean Williams, Adam Rossington and Sadeera Samarawickrama. However, the team suffered from heavy defeats throughout the tournament by just winning a single game in their opening match against their arch rival Comilla Victorians in ''BPL Clasico'' and enduring 11 consecutive losses.


BPL 11

The Dhaka Capitals franchise had accumulated immense hype and enthusiasm under the new ownership of megastar Shakib Khan. A theme song was also uploaded on its social media platforms featuring numerous celebrities and cricketers. However, the team failed to leave up to its hype and had a disappointing campaign by just securing three wins and incurring eight losses.
